Understanding Your Dry Hair
Before we dive into the best shampoos for natural dry hair, let's talk about what's happening with your hair. Dry hair lacks moisture, which can make it feel coarse, look dull, and be prone to tangling and breakage. This can be due to a variety of factors, including genetics, heat styling, coloring, or even your environment. But don't worry, with the right shampoo for natural dry hair, you can turn that around.
What to Look for in a Shampoo for Dry Hair
When shopping for the best shampoo for natural dry hair, you'll want to look for certain ingredients and avoid others. Here's what to keep an eye out for:
Moisturizing Ingredients
- Nourishing oils: Coconut, olive, and avocado oils can help replenish moisture and improve hair's elasticity. - Hydrating agents: Ingredients like glycerin, panthenol, and hyaluronic acid can help draw moisture into the hair and keep it there. - Humectants: These ingredients, like honey or aloe, help attract and lock in moisture.
Avoid Harsh Cleansers
- Sulfates: These cleansing agents can strip hair of its natural oils, leaving it dry and damaged. - Alcohol: While it might help with volume, alcohol can also dry out your hair.

How to Use Your New Shampoo
Now that you've found the best shampoo for natural dry hair, let's talk about how to use it for maximum benefit.
- 1. Wet your hair: Start with wet hair to help distribute the shampoo evenly.
- 2. Apply shampoo: Apply a quarter-sized amount of shampoo to your scalp and gently massage it in. Be sure to focus on your roots, where oils can build up.
- 3. Lather: Work the shampoo through your hair, lathering as you go. If your shampoo is sulfate-free, you might not get as much lather as you're used to. That's okay!
- 4. Rinse: Rinse thoroughly to ensure all the shampoo is out.
- 5. Condition: Follow up with a moisturizing conditioner to help lock in moisture.
Other Tips for Managing Dry Hair
Using the best shampoo for natural dry hair is just the beginning. Here are some other tips to help you manage your dry hair:
- Deep condition: Once a week, give your hair a deep conditioning treatment to help replenish moisture. - Limit heat styling: Heat can dry out your hair, so try to let it air dry when you can. If you must use heat, be sure to use a heat protectant first. - Protect your hair at night: Sleeping on a silk or satin pillowcase can help reduce friction and breakage. You can also try a protective hairstyle, like a bun or braids. - Stay hydrated: Drinking plenty of water can help keep your hair (and skin) moisturized from the inside out.
